What IRS tranny do you have? If it's a late model one with the 3.875:1 R+P, you might not want to go very tall past stock in tire height.
I haven't personally seen any such sizes in years. My Baja had, I think, 235/75R14 on the back of it when I got it in 1990. Never found anything close when I went to replace them. I tried some 7.0X14 tires from a farm co-op, but that tread was so incredibly aggressive that the tires, combined with my swingaxle rear end, made the car wander way too much on the road to be safe. So I took those off. This was long before I was on the internet to search for other options though. I soon switched to 15x8" rims in the back and got rid of the adapters that were there.
But I still have the 14x6" rims w/adapters on the front of my baja. I found that they do sell 195/75R14 offroad tires, (which works out very close to stock tire height, by the way) I "almost" bought Peerless Force Fours in that size the last time I put tires on the front of that car. I think I didn't because I didn't have enough cash onhand, so I went with passenger tires in that size instead. Next time I'll get them though, if they are still available that is. I run 215/75R15s Force Fours on the back.
Anyway, I just looked, and Peerless still does list the 195/74R14 Force Four.
